Changeset 3240b1 in git
- Timestamp:
- Mar 16, 2018, 4:52:53 PM (5 years ago)
- Branches:
- (u'jengelh-datetime', 'ceac47cbc86fe4a15902392bdbb9bd2ae0ea02c6')(u'spielwiese', 'a657104b677b4c461d018cbf3204d72d34ad66a9')
- Children:
- f06d39e9bdc593f9c26fdcd72fc94f82f99bda04
- Parents:
- 73248dff324d8c70a6ab8f0c380adc042b042dec
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
Singular/links/ndbm.cc
r73248d r3240b1 36 36 * # define ENOMEM 23 37 37 * # define ENOSPC 28 38 * # define L_SET SEEK_SET39 38 */ 40 39 #include <errno.h> … … 156 155 goto err; 157 156 db->dbm_pagbno = db->dbm_blkno; 158 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, L_SET);157 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, SEEK_SET); 159 158 if (si_write(db->dbm_pagf, db->dbm_pagbuf, PBLKSIZ) != PBLKSIZ) 160 159 { … … 196 195 goto split; 197 196 db->dbm_pagbno = db->dbm_blkno; 198 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, L_SET);197 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, SEEK_SET); 199 198 if ( (ret=si_write(db->dbm_pagf, db->dbm_pagbuf, PBLKSIZ)) != PBLKSIZ) 200 199 { … … 235 234 } 236 235 db->dbm_pagbno = db->dbm_blkno; 237 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, L_SET);236 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, SEEK_SET); 238 237 if (si_write(db->dbm_pagf, db->dbm_pagbuf, PBLKSIZ) != PBLKSIZ) 239 238 { … … 241 240 return (-1); 242 241 } 243 (void) lseek(db->dbm_pagf, (db->dbm_blkno+db->dbm_hmask+1)*PBLKSIZ, L_SET);242 (void) lseek(db->dbm_pagf, (db->dbm_blkno+db->dbm_hmask+1)*PBLKSIZ, SEEK_SET); 244 243 if (si_write(db->dbm_pagf, ovfbuf, PBLKSIZ) != PBLKSIZ) 245 244 { … … 274 273 { 275 274 db->dbm_pagbno = db->dbm_blkptr; 276 (void) lseek(db->dbm_pagf, db->dbm_blkptr*PBLKSIZ, L_SET);275 (void) lseek(db->dbm_pagf, db->dbm_blkptr*PBLKSIZ, SEEK_SET); 277 276 if (si_read(db->dbm_pagf, db->dbm_pagbuf, PBLKSIZ) != PBLKSIZ) 278 277 memset(db->dbm_pagbuf, 0, PBLKSIZ); … … 313 312 { 314 313 db->dbm_pagbno = db->dbm_blkno; 315 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, L_SET);314 (void) lseek(db->dbm_pagf, db->dbm_blkno*PBLKSIZ, SEEK_SET); 316 315 if (si_read(db->dbm_pagf, db->dbm_pagbuf, PBLKSIZ) != PBLKSIZ) 317 316 memset(db->dbm_pagbuf, 0, PBLKSIZ); … … 338 337 { 339 338 db->dbm_dirbno = b; 340 (void) lseek(db->dbm_dirf, (long)b*DBLKSIZ, L_SET);339 (void) lseek(db->dbm_dirf, (long)b*DBLKSIZ, SEEK_SET); 341 340 if (si_read(db->dbm_dirf, db->dbm_dirbuf, DBLKSIZ) != DBLKSIZ) 342 341 memset(db->dbm_dirbuf, 0, DBLKSIZ); … … 359 358 { 360 359 db->dbm_dirbno = b; 361 (void) lseek(db->dbm_dirf, (long)b*DBLKSIZ, L_SET);360 (void) lseek(db->dbm_dirf, (long)b*DBLKSIZ, SEEK_SET); 362 361 if (si_read(db->dbm_dirf, db->dbm_dirbuf, DBLKSIZ) != DBLKSIZ) 363 362 memset(db->dbm_dirbuf, 0, DBLKSIZ); … … 365 364 db->dbm_dirbuf[i] |= 1<<n; 366 365 db->dbm_dirbno = b; 367 (void) lseek(db->dbm_dirf, (long)b*DBLKSIZ, L_SET);366 (void) lseek(db->dbm_dirf, (long)b*DBLKSIZ, SEEK_SET); 368 367 if (si_write(db->dbm_dirf, db->dbm_dirbuf, DBLKSIZ) != DBLKSIZ) 369 368 db->dbm_flags |= _DBM_IOERR;
Note: See TracChangeset
for help on using the changeset viewer.